U.S. allows Baidu to conduct all-weather driverless tests in California

On January 27, local Time, the California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) issued an open road driverless testing permit to Baidu. At the same time, Baidu Apollo announced that it will focus on driverless testing programs in the United States.

It is reported that the permit allows Baidu Apollo to conduct all-weather driverless testing in Sunnyvale, Santa Clara County, California, with two types of vehicles: Lincoln MKZ and Chrysler Pacifica.
